This role serves as a primary liaison between portfolio managers, traders, relationship managers, custodians, and internal partners to provide guidance across portfolio administration and data issues. The Specialist will determine appropriate escalation, resolution paths, and risk mitigation. This role leads daily ad-hoc portfolio administration and operational activities in accordance with defined procedures and objectives. The Specialist will perform analysis and reconciliation of investment and portfolio data inputs, including evaluating data trends, modeling impacts to portfolio positioning, and identifying potential data, valuation, or trade readiness risks requiring further action or control enhancements. The role supports the maintenance, delivery, and validation of investment, market, and portfolio data across systems. The Specialist will identify, investigate, and resolve data exceptions and operational issues through performing root cause analysis, assessing operational and portfolio risk implications, and recommending corrective actions or control improvements. The role involves building and maintaining foundational knowledge of investment products, trade lifecycle processes, and operational risk considerations relevant to supported functions. The Specialist will participate in the onboarding and administration of new portfolios, products, or market driven events by supporting requirements gathering, data validation, and testing activities. The role supports the development of dashboards, operational reports, and management information. The Specialist contributes to process documentation, standard operating procedures, and continuous improvement initiatives to enhance efficiency, accuracy, and control. The Specialist participates in special projects and performs other duties as assigned.
